Transaction 18d84f5213bfbaa261649fc04f242a9fd51817b0cc4c68d415dd607b3762f7bc
1 Input
1 Output
-
18d84f5213bfbaa261649fc04f242a9fd51817b0cc4c68d415dd607b3762f7bc:0
- value
- 605519
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d679bb07fe1f42cdafd94ffdf499e8bae4c39427 OP_EQUAL
- address
- 3MF4MatpBiM9UH5pTUfjxHeaUtqaU1riQe